They start off with a round of group interviews. Once you get through that hurdle, everyone gets sent an assessment and by the end of the results is when you'll get moved onward. It was a lengthy interview to hiring on process, but well worth the wait.

You'll get an email for an interview, they interview you in a group. You will have to take an exam that has a lot of math and grammar questions. You will have to present one of the other people in the group after interviewing each other. You will be given specific scenarios and asked how you would handle them.
